277 Park Avenue, Office building in Midtown Manhattan, United States
The 50-story glass and steel tower at 277 Park Avenue rises 209 meters above street level between East 47th and 48th Streets.
The construction of this commercial structure began in 1962 under the supervision of architectural firm Emery Roth & Sons and finished in 1964.
The building represents the Neues Bauen architectural movement, emphasizing functional design principles through its minimalist exterior and efficient interior layout.
The building received its own ZIP code 10172 in 2019, facilitating mail delivery for JPMorgan Chase offices and other corporate tenants.
The 2022 renovation introduced a lighting system that changes brightness and color temperature throughout the day to match natural circadian rhythms.
